Netwatch
GOING GOING...The Miami high school student who tried to auction his "virginty" (sic) online was shut down, but most auction websites don't get nearly so interesting. Listing an item has become so easy and inexpensive that users are beginning to hock anything. Here's a sampling of items recently put up for sale on ebay, Lycos and other auction sites. Just one bid so far.
ITEM ASKED DESCRIPTION
Mop 40.00 Bucket not included
McDonald's Training 5.00 ...gives viewer a knowledge of the Video: Filet-O-Fish procedures involved in Filet-O-Fish production
Four Eveready .50 They still had a little charge left in Batteries them when I tested them
Bowling Pin 9.00 Looks like it's been used only for a few games
Expired Store-Stock 3.00 This bottle of Syrup of Black Draught Laxative has expired. Will be a sought-after collector's item
Old Fly Swatter 24.00 One small tear in the middle
Heineken Beer 3.99 This cap is used and in good Bottle Cap condition. Virginia resident pays 4.5% sales tax
Easy Cheese .01 One 8 oz. can...American!!! Will trade
